*************April 14, 1943(e)**************

I may have missed a few days of wah. Oh, well, can't be helped.

What happened? One day there were 133,000+ Japs at Manila and only about 2000 at Clark. It looked like they were giving up or getting ready to invade Bataan by sea. The next day there are 32K LYB's at Clark again. That must have been a crowded train.[:)] There are no ships at Manila so I think it's just their R&R base.

Jap air pressure on Bataan has lightened because they are putting so many resources into Ceram and Sumatra. This is good. Sumatra is just because the Aussie infantry that Churchill released from North Africa wanted something to do.

JJ pulled back from Vinh and now is trying to envelope the town from the North and cut the road from Udon Thani from the South. I sent some armor from Udon Thani and Vinh to stop them. Vinh is getting bombed by sea and air. It's best to just let them get it out of their system.

USN carriers head back to the Pacific. Getting all the air groups spiffed up and collecting transports and assault units. Not enough fast AP's or APA's. Navy F4F squadrons have gone to 36 and are converting to F6F. 3 SBD squadrons converted to 36 planes and we are scouring training and replacement squadrons to get some good pilots and enough SBD's. Embarkation ports will be Pearl, Midway, Rabaul and Townsville. It is tedious but oddly satisfying in a nerdy Asperger sort of way. You just can't rely on staff to do anything.
